Italian composer (1858–1919) best known for his operas, particularly the beloved repertoire staple Pagliacci (1892). Dignified 4.25 x 6.5 cabinet portrait by Guigoni & Bossi of Milan, showing the composer wearing an impressive handlebar mustache, vertically signed and inscribed in violet fountain pen along the right edge, dating May 31, 1897, then adding several bars from I Medici. Light soiling to edges and scattered trivial surface marks, otherwise fine condition.

Leoncavallo’s opera, ‘I Medici,’ debuted in Milan in November 1893. His decision to pen music from this particular work is interesting as the opera was not considered a success and never became part of his standard repertoire—unlike ‘La boheme,’ which coincidentally had premiered in Venice a few weeks before this portrait was signed and confirmed the composer’s gifts. A handsome pose with musical association. Provenance: The Barry Hoffman Collection.
